Cheesy colcannon croquettes

The classic Irish combo of leftover mash and green veg is converted into wonderful crispy-coated bites

Ingredients

400g leftover mashed potato

150g leftover spring greens or cabbage, roughly chopped

3 spring onions, finely chopped 

100g Asda 30% Less Fat Mature British Cheese, grated 

2tsp English mustard

6tbsp plain flour

2 eggs, beaten 

125g breadcrumbs, made with leftover bread (ideally 3 days old)

2tbsp rapeseed oil

Mixed salad, to serve

Method

1
Combine the mash, greens, spring onions, cheese and mustard in a large bowl. Use your hands to shape the mixture into 8 croquettes.
2
Put the flour, eggs and breadcrumbs in 3 separate shallow dishes. Dip the croquettes into the flour, then the egg, then the breadcrumbs, turning to coat. 
3
Heat the oil in a large nonstick frying pan and gently fry the croquettes for 3-4 mins on each side until golden and heated through. Serve immediately with the salad.
